Borrowers in Missouri's 5th district took 2,505 SBA loans worth $1.2B since FY2010, averaging $491K. Of the 2,232 7(a) loans, 3.4% have charged off. See the rest of Missouri.

Method. SBA 7(a) and 504 loans the SBA recorded in MO-05,
FY2010–2026 (as of 2026-03-31). District boundaries
changed in the 2022 redistricting, so multi-year totals span boundary changes; the district is
as-recorded by the SBA. Charge-off is 7(a)-only. See the
